Next Vision Stabilized Systems (TA:NXSN)
Next Vision Stabilized Systems is an Israeli defense technology company specializing in imaging and surveillance systems for military drones, defense platforms, and security applications. Founded in 2010 and headquartered in Israel, the company is a leading provider of gimbal systems and electro‑optical solutions for defense contractors and military organizations. The company has demonstrated strong growth in defense contracts, especially in imaging technologies for surveillance, reconnaissance, and military tactical operations.
Its portfolio includes lightweight stabilized cameras for drones, electro‑optical payloads for defense platforms, border surveillance systems, and specialized imaging solutions for military applications. Its products support defense operations including reconnaissance, tactical surveillance, border monitoring, and security systems used by defense forces and allied nations across key regions. With rising focus on unmanned systems and advanced surveillance, Next Vision is positioned to benefit from modernization programs and demand for sophisticated imaging in defense.

Montage Gold (TO:MAU)
Montage Gold Corp. is an exploration and development company creating a premier African gold producer headquartered in Vancouver, Canada with operations across West Africa. Founded in 2019, the company holds the Kone Gold Project in Ivory Coast which ranks among the highest quality gold development projects on the continent. The project encompasses multiple deposits across a large land package with significant exploration potential for future resource expansion and growth.
Montage Gold is led by experienced mining executives responsible for building Endeavour Mining and Lundin Gold into successful producers across the West Africa region. With first gold pour expected in late 2026, the Kone Project targets substantial annual production during the initial years of operations across the mine life. The company has identified over 50 exploration targets on its land package providing substantial discovery upside for long-term resource growth across the region.

Höegh Autoliners (OL:HAUTO)
Höegh Autoliners ASA is a leading global provider of deep-sea roll-on/roll-off (RoRo) transportation services and comprehensive logistics solutions for cargo. Founded in 1966 and headquartered in Oslo, Norway, the company operates one of the world's largest fleets of specialized car carriers across major shipping lanes. The company serves major automotive manufacturers, equipment producers, and project cargo customers across diverse global trade routes worldwide on a regular basis.
The company's modern fleet and comprehensive logistics network enable efficient transportation of cars, trucks, construction equipment, and other rolling cargo worldwide. XTB (WA:XTB)
XTB S.A. is a leading European online trading platform providing retail and institutional clients with reliable access to global financial markets. The company was founded in 2002 and is headquartered in Warsaw, Poland, with operations spanning across multiple key European markets. XTB has firmly established itself as one of the fastest-growing and most innovative fintech companies in the European brokerage industry.
The company`s core business provides comprehensive online trading services for forex, CFDs, stocks, ETFs, and various other popular financial instruments. XTB serves over one million active clients across thirteen countries through its advanced proprietary xStation trading platform and mobile applications. CES Energy Solutions (TO:CEU)
CES Energy Solutions Corp. is a leading provider of consumable fluids and specialty chemicals for the oil and gas industry in North America. Founded in 1986 and headquartered in Calgary, Alberta, the company designs and manufactures drilling fluid systems, production chemicals, and completion solutions for energy producers. Originally known as Canadian Energy Services & Technology Corp., the company rebranded to CES Energy Solutions in 2017 to reflect its expanding service offerings.
The company operates through several complementary business segments including drilling fluids, production and specialty chemicals, transportation and logistics, environmental services, and laboratory testing. CES serves producers across Canada and the United States with chemical products including corrosion inhibitors, demulsifiers, surfactants, and scale inhibitors. With over 2,700 employees, CES has built a vertically integrated platform that combines chemical manufacturing with field delivery and technical support services.

Genesis Minerals (AX:GMD)
Genesis Minerals Limited is an Australian gold exploration and development company with a strategic presence in Western Australia`s Yilgarn Craton. Founded in 1986, the company methodically identifies, acquires, and advances high-potential open-pit gold projects, carefully progressing them toward eventual commercial production. Genesis Minerals has advanced development studies, secured environmental permits, and completed comprehensive feasibility assessments for its flagship projects, positioning the company for near-term production.
The company operates within Western Australia`s established mining corridor, targeting oxide and transitional gold deposits suitable for heap-leach and CIL processing. Genesis Minerals` core activities encompass systematic exploration, resource definition and expansion initiatives, and staged project development strategies designed to minimize technical and financial risks. Zegona Communications (L:ZEG)
Zegona Communications Plc is a British telecommunications company headquartered in London, United Kingdom, focused on acquiring and operating telecom businesses across Europe. Founded in 2015 by Eamonn O'Hare and Howard Kalika, the company targets network-based communications and entertainment assets with significant value creation potential. Zegona pursues a distinctive buy-and-build strategy, acquiring underperforming telecom businesses and enhancing their operational and financial performance for long-term value.
The company's primary asset is Vodafone Spain, which operates a comprehensive fixed and mobile telecom network serving millions of residential and business customers across Spain. Zegona applies rigorous operational improvement programs to unlock value from acquired businesses, including cost optimization, network investment, and customer experience enhancement. With strategic focus on the Spanish telecommunications market, Zegona aims to grow revenue and profitability while returning value to shareholders through disciplined capital management.

Neuren Pharmaceuticals (AX:NEU)
Neuren Pharmaceuticals is a biopharmaceutical company focused on developing treatments for neurological disorders with high unmet medical needs across global patient populations. Founded in 2001, the company has established itself as a leader in developing advanced therapies for rare neurodevelopmental conditions worldwide. Neuren's mission is to advance innovative drug candidates that can significantly improve the quality of life for patients with limited treatment options.
With a strong emphasis on pediatric neurological disorders, Neuren Pharmaceuticals advances therapies for Rett syndrome, Fragile X syndrome, and rare conditions. Its lead drug candidate, Trofinetide, has shown promising clinical trial results and is being developed with Acadia Pharmaceuticals for US commercialization. Koninklijke Heijmans (AS:HEIJM)
Koninklijke Heijmans NV is a major Dutch construction and civil engineering company, founded in 1923 and headquartered in Rosmalen, Netherlands. Founded in 1923, the company operates as one of the largest construction firms in Netherlands, delivering infrastructure, residential, and non-residential building projects across the country. Heijmans serves government agencies, commercial clients, and residential developers with comprehensive construction services for complex development needs across the country nationwide.
The company's operations span building and civil works, including road construction, utility infrastructure, and specialized engineering services for complex projects.
